Spring Modulith – Spring for the Architecturally Curious Developer
Speaker: Oliver Drotbohm, VMware The architecture and design of an application significantly influences its maintainability, testability and quality in general. Spring has always been a versatile tool that supports architects implementing the practices and patterns that have emerged to align technical building blocks in their code bases with domain concepts and boundaries. It lets developers build applications that clearly reflect architectural ideas and that are ultimately more amendable and maintainable. This talk discusses those patterns and approaches to introduce Spring Moduliths to, in turn, show how they uniquely position Spring developers to build better structured, more maintainable applications.

▶︎
Spring Recipes

▶︎
Spring Modulith – A Deep Dive (Workshop)

▶︎
Spring Modulith And I: An Apprenticeship In Team Building (SpringOne 2024)

▶︎
Event Driven with Spring

▶︎
Spring Tips: Virtual Threads

▶︎
Spring Tips: Spring AI

▶︎
Spring Tips: Spring Modulith

▶︎
SpringOne Keynote: Accelerating Innovation with Spring

▶︎
Spring Tips: Making the Joyful Jump to Java 21

▶︎
How Netflix Is Upgrading to Spring Boot 3

▶︎
Domain-Driven Design with Relational Databases Using Spring Data JDBC

▶︎
Demystifying Spring Internals

▶︎
Spring Tips: CQRS and Axon Framework

▶︎
Spring Tips: Spring's Application Event Subsystem

▶︎
Intelligent Beans with Spring AI

▶︎
What RabbitMQ Stream Can Do for Your Spring Applications

▶︎
Spring Tips: Distributed Job Scheduling with Jobrunr

▶︎
Spring Tips: GRPC

▶︎
A Deep Dive into Spring Application Events

▶︎
